Seems like there is a lot out there, you just have to ask around.  You could check out http://www.thetangledweb.net/ as well as http://www.myth-weavers.com/forumhome.php.  Also, if you look around the Bay 12 forums, there are various avenues of interest. 

If you're into DnD, it couldn't hurt to check out http://www.d20srd.org/ and try to familiarize yourself with the pen and paper rules.  The big difference between cRPGs and their Pen and Paper mothers is that you need to do the thinking and even as a player, you need to have a good idea of what the rules dictate.
